山西数字化水管倾斜仪观测资料质量分析

Quality analysis of digitalized water tube tiltmeter data in Shanxi Province

【摘要】 对山西省代县、太原、侯马地震台数字化水管倾斜仪2008年1月—2010年10月的观测资料作质量评定,阐述其台址条件,找出水管倾斜仪的日变规律,精确计算各台站连续率、完整率、内精度、噪声水平、年零漂、年变幅;对影响观测质量精度、观测资料的主要因素进行分析,排除干扰,识别地震异常,为今后提升各台站观测资料质量,提供参考。

【Abstract】 The quality of tilt data observed with DSQ water rube tiltmeter at Daixian,Taiyuan, Houma seismic stations during January 2008 to September 2010 are assessed.Analyzing the site environment,finding the daily variation law of the water tube tiltmeters,precisely calculating the continuity ratio,full rate,the accuracy,noise level,the annual zero-shift and annual amplitude variation of each machine,the main factors to influence the quality and precision of observation data are analyzed.The interferences in observation data are eliminated and the seismic anomalies are identified.The results provide a reference for improving the quality of observation data at each station in the future.
